可以使用以下正则表达式来替换以 'function' 开头 '(' 结尾的内容:

/^function.*\($/

其中,'^' 表示匹配字符串的开头,'$' 表示匹配字符串的结尾,'.*' 表示匹配任意字符任意次数。

可以使用 'replace' 方法来进行替换:

const str = 'function foo() { console.log('hello'); }';
const newStr = str.replace(/^function.*\($/, '');
console.log(newStr); // 输出:''

以上代码会将 str 中以 'function' 开头 '(' 结尾的内容替换为空字符串,输出结果为空字符串。

JavaScript 正则表达式替换以 function 开头 ( 结尾的内容

原文地址: https://www.cveoy.top/t/topic/leEi 著作权归作者所有。请勿转载和采集!

免费AI点我,无需注册和登录